In a January 10, 2013 piece for Russia Beyond the Headlines, the Kremlin’s wholly-owned propaganda mouthpiece in English, Alexey Dolinskiy wrote:  “A February 2012 U.S. Gallup poll showed that only 2 percent of Americans see Russia as an enemy.”

It was an absurd lie.  The Gallup poll in question did not ask Americans whether Russia was “an” enemy, it asked whether Russia was America’s “greatest” enemy.  Another Gallup poll that same month showed that negative attitudes on the part of Americans towards Russia had nearly doubled over the prior four years, while positive attitudes had fallen by by 15%.  There is a consistent trend of increasing hostility towards Russia by Americans as Russia becomes ever less democratic.  RBTH headlines ignores that, of course, because it is not consistent with its propaganda efforts to undermine American opposition to the Kremlin.  And this consistent trend is all the more impressive because throughout this period the Obama administration has been engaged in relentless pro-Kremlin appeasement.

    Since the late 1600’s, the Russian (and Soviet) army have not worn socks. Instead, soldiers wrapped their feet in rectangular cloths known as portyanki (footwraps).

    Now Russian Defense Minister Sergei Shoigu has decreed that footwraps be discarded in favor of socks. Speaking with military officers yesterday, he said:
    ““In 2013, or at least by the end of 2013, we must forget the word portyanki. I’m asking you, please, if there is a need we will provide additional funds. But we need to finally, fully reject this concept in our armed forces.””
